About This Property

(970) 468-9137 - Winter Seasonal- Gore Trail 6A5 - Fully furnished 2 bedroom/ 2 bathroom condo in Wildernest neighborhood of Silverthorne. Spacious, multi-level condo includes gas fireplace, washer/dryer, deck with amazing mountain views, access to a clubhouse with hot tub (access to hot tub and common area may be closed due to Covid restrictions). 1 covered parking space included. Great location on bus route to Summit County's ski resorts, shopping, restaurants and more! Winter lease available November 1 through April 30th. $2,800 per month plus electric. No smoking/ No pets No Pets Allowed (RLNE3790394) Other Amenities: Parking, Other (hot tub - common area, gas fireplace). Pet policies: No Dogs Allowed, No Cats Allowed.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I submit a Portable Tenant Screening Report when I apply?

Applicant has the right to provide the property manager or owner with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R) that is not more than 30 days old, as defined in § 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the property manager or owner with a PTSR, the property manager or owner is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the property manager or owner to access or use the PTSR.
